Contraindicate

What is Contraindicate?


1.

con·tra·in·di·cate -cat·ed, -cat·ing.

–verb (used with object), Medicine/Medical.

to give indication against the advisability of (a particular or usual remedy or treatment).

Origin: 1660–70; prob. back formation from contraindication.
